Research Assisstant - QUEST
My recent research investigated the effects of climate change on carbon storage in high latitude peatlands. I am also interested in the relationship between plant root exudates and soil microorganisms responsible for trace gas cycling (CH4, CO2 and H2) in mires.
I have recently joined QUEST to work on the project: "Climate change and uplands", which is co-funded by the Environmental Agency and focuses on the implications of climate change for upland environments, including consideration of the carbon balance of organic soils. . Within this project, I am currently developing a Bioclimatic envelope model of the present global distribution of boreal peatlands.
